They have one at Cafe Mickey which is good and the character interaction was great. We met Mickey, Minnie, Pluto, Goofy, Mr Smee, Prince John and the Genie but this does vary a lot! At other times we've met Chip n Dale, Capt Hook, Friar Tuck and more.
There's also one in the park at the Plaza Gardens restaurant but although the food was good, it was a bunfight where the characters were concerned! People didn't understand that the characters would go round the tables and they were mobbed. The CMs did nothing to rectify the situation and it meant that when they did start to circulate they weren't left with enough time to get round everyone. I would not do this one again!

I've done the Cafe Mickey and the Innoventions (at the Disneyland) ones. The Innoventions one is a lot more refined and the food was probably better too, but same sort of characters (how does Mickey get around so fast!!!). They're both fun, and a lot of people love the Cafe Mickey one (although we had a few issues at the time).

we love the sunday brunch at the new york steak house in dtd. It is a buffet and has minnie mickey and loads of other characters. Know its not brekkie but is still really good. Only on a sunday though.
We also got a birthday cake from them and it cost about 22 euros. It was a sponge and quite nice for a off the shelf cake. pluto and mickey brought it to the table and some of the cast members sang happy birthday. It was fantastic and my 15 year old cousin was made up with it.
